  • Quadro CX has 900% more power consumption, than Iris Graphics 540.
  • Iris Graphics 540 is connected by PCIe 3.0 x1, and Quadro CX uses PCIe 2.0 x16 interface.
  • Quadro CX has 1472 GB more memory, than Iris Graphics 540.
  • Iris Graphics 540 is used in Laptops, and Quadro CX - in Desktops.
  • Iris Graphics 540 is build with Gen. 9 Skylake architecture, and Quadro CX - with Tesla 2.0.
  • Core clock speed of Quadro CX is 302 MHz higher, than Iris Graphics 540.
  • Iris Graphics 540 is manufactured by 14 nm process technology, and Quadro CX - by 55 nm process technology.
